  • Presentation from Jacqueline Surugue
    • the presentation was given for e-health in Greece
    • 1ste phase community pharmacy is connected to all pharmacies through a central repository.
    • It stores 4 months of history of a patient. The pharmacist can see where the patient has been.
    • For biological medicines this period is 3 years and 21 years for vaccins.
    • Phase 2 : connect also hospitals to the repository. These are drugs that are not sold in the community.
    • Phase 3 : View from doctors into the DP using the card from the doctor and the patient ( insurance card).
    • medical doctor can only view, but not update.
    • When there is a shortage, you can communicate this alert.
    • There is also a possibility to send alerts ( terror attack, pandemic)
    • The DP is ready for the DMP ( Medical Dossier ), but the DMP is not yet implemented.
    • The DP is created by the patient. The patient has to give consent.
    • All drugs from the pharmacy, including OTC are reported except for the drugs which the patients object to.
    • There is a signal that it is not complete.
    • The pharmacist also has to use a card. The patient also has to provide his social security card.
    • 99% of pharmacy and 400 hospitals are connected.
    • 36 million have a record.
    • can have a copy and view all the profiessionals who has viewed his DP.
    • Only governments ( ASNM and INVS) can view anonimous data.
    • 60% of medication errors occurs at transition of care and the DP is a powerful tool to show the medication at transition.
    • When there is no pharmacy management system you have no interface and you have to review manually.
    • Some smaller vendor companies do not have an interface to the DP. The larger systems provide this software.
    • They use PN13 from 2018. These are French standards.

  • ISO Projects
    • ISO 19293 Dispense record: This document is now finalized.
    • This document describes the act and event of dispense, as well as the contents that should be contained in a report of dispense.
    • ISO 19256. Medicinal Product Dictionaries provides core requirements for systems implementing pharmacy formularies.
    • IDMP. The EMA and the FDA have made a set of standards to allow Universal identification of medicinal products:
  • substances: GSRS ( extracted from GINAS).
  • Pharmaceutical products.
  • Medicinal products.
  • Also look at standardterms.edqm.eu for translations of different codes to the different European languages.
    • The mapping between GSRS and ATC is not 1 on 1.
    • DTR20831 Medication management concepts & definitions is now published. The document is available at ISO.

16:15 - 17:00 Medication Documentation

  • Initial work was done by Jose and Stephane.
  • Medication lists are taken in a certain context.
  • The medication can be constitued by 4 building blocks:
    • Order ( medication order)
    • Dispense
    • Administration
    • Statement
  • Discussion on the granularity of the building blocks
  • In Netherlands we split the building block in a therapeutical and logistical component.
  • For the time being the group agrees on the concept of building blocks.
  • Action item: IHE pharmacy group should review the 20 page document.
  • Comments are collected by Joao. Please send the documents to Joao.
  • The concept is to describe all possible data which could be used in the building block.
  • It reflects the maximum of posssible fields, but since it is optional, the context could decide which attributes are to be used.
